About Next Stop Wonderland (1998) — A Hilarious Romantic Comedy with a Heart of Gold

In the midst of a chaotic love life, Erin embarks on a series of disastrous dates, each more hilarious than the last, after her mother places an embarrassing ad in the local newspaper. As she navigates the world of dating, a lonely ex-plumber named Alan searches for his dream job and finds himself narrowly missing chances to meet Erin. Director Brad Anderson masterfully weaves together comedy, drama, and romance in Next Stop Wonderland (1998), a film that explores the complexities of love and relationships. With a talented cast, including Hope Davis and Alan Gelfant, this movie promises to leave viewers laughing and reflecting on the ups and downs of love. As Erin searches for her perfect match, she learns that sometimes the journey is just as important as the destination.
